The Marshall County Council plans to review a proposal by the County Prosecutor and Sheriff’s Department during their meeting this morning.

Sheriff Matt Hassel previously addressed the Marshall County Commissioners about the request. The iRecord system is designed to capture high quality confession video when police are interviewing suspects.

The purchase, expected to cost about $18-thousand, will increase the number of camera angles, and also allow Marshall County to create a second interview room.

The Prosecutor’s office wants the program to better manage video evidence for trial. Currently, Marshall County simply shares dvd’s of the video making for an extensive archive of materials.

County Council members are likely to consider the appropriation, this morning. Their meeting begins at 9:00 a.m. EST at the Marshall County Building.
